Demographic definitions of infertility An inability of those of reproductive age (15-49 years) to become or remain pregnant within five years of exposure to pregnancy. (DHS2) An inability to become pregnant with a live birth, within five years of exposure based upon a consistent union status, lack of contraceptive use, non-lactating and maintaining a desire for a child. Intrauterine insemination 33. Consider unstimulated intrauterine insemination as a treatment option in the following groups as an alternative to vaginal sexual intercourse: - people who are unable to, or would find it very difficult to, have vaginal intercourse - people with conditions that require specific consideration in relation to methods of conception (for example, after sperm washing where the man is HIV positive) - people in same-sex relationships Do not offer IUI for people with unexplained infertility, mild endometriosis or mild male factor. Always take in consideration the ages of the couple.
